What is a Registered Representative? A service agent is an individual or business entity appointed to accept legal documents and government communications on behalf of a corporation or limited liability company. This role is essential for making certain that a company remains in good standing with regulatory requirements and is aware of any legal proceedings that may impact its operations. The registered agent serves as a liaison between the company and the state, receiving alerts such as tax forms, lawsuit papers, and annual filings reminders. The designated agents must be based in the state where the business is registered and available during business hours to accept legal service. This necessity helps guarantee that important notices are delivered reliably and that the organization can respond promptly to any legal matters. Designated Agent Criteria To create a business entity, adhering with registered agent criteria is important. A registered agent must be a specific individual or a registered agent company licensed to accept legal documents on behalf of the company. This person or entity must have a real address in the jurisdiction where the business is incorporated, as P.O. boxes are not permitted. It is essential that this address is a place where the registered agent can be contacted during standard business hours, ensuring dependable communication for service of process notifications. In addition, to having a physical presence in the state, registered agents must meet particular eligibility criteria. Most jurisdictions require that the agent be at least 18 years old. If the agent is a corporation, it must be permitted to operate business in that jurisdiction. Understanding these criteria is important as failure to maintain a registered agent can lead to unreceived legal notices and troubles in the business's compliance status. Costs and Charges Associated with Registered Representatives When considering designated representative solutions, it's important to comprehend the various costs and charges that may be involved. Most registered agent providers charge an annual fee for their solutions, which typically ranges from $50 to three hundred dollars. Factors influencing the price can include the agent's standing, the scope of services included, and if the agent is local or nationwide. Always evaluate the benefit you are receiving compared to the charge to ensure regulatory requirements are fulfilled effectively. Besides the initial fee, there may be extra fees related to specific services. For instance, services such as mail forwarding, legal document handling, or yearly compliance filings may incur extra charges. It's wise to ask for all potential fees in advance to prevent any unexpected expenses. Understanding the complete service offering provided by the registered agent can help you make a more informed decision about your business regulatory strategy.
